In 2022, Covetrus implemented WSO2 moesiF for API Management to consolidate API usage telemetry and support usage based billing for its veterinary practice APIs within the United States finance and billing area. The implementation focused on centralizing API usage data and monetization workflows to produce consistent usage records for billing and reporting.
WSO2 moesiF was configured to capture API request level telemetry, apply usage metering and billing rules, and generate usage-based billing events and enhanced billing reports for finance and billing teams. Functional capabilities implemented include analytics driven usage metering, billing event orchestration, and reporting pipelines that unify disparate platform usage into a single billing feed.
The project is documented in a Moesif case study which states the consolidation of API usage data and the move to usage-based billing improved billing reports and accelerated migration across disparate platforms in the United States. In 2022, Reloadly deployed WSO2 moesiF to give non-technical customer-success and product teams real-time API analytics, alerts, and funnel and route monitoring. The deployment focused on protecting mobile top-up and payments flows and improving operational response across Reloadly's customer success and telecom-payments area, covering global and US-based operations.
WSO2 moesiF was configured to surface API traffic instrumentation, request and response event capture, funnel visualization, and rule-based alerting so non-engineering teams could monitor route-level behavior and merchant payment workflows. The implementation leveraged API Management aligned capabilities for analytics, alerting, and dashboarding to translate API telemetry into operational signals and support product and support workflows.
